3. Three Quick Florist Secrets for Desk Styling
To keep your desk arrangement looking fresh and proportional, follow these three simple rules:
-
Keep It Below Eye Level: Trim stems shorter so the top of the blooms sit just below your monitor or natural line of sight. This keeps your workspace uncluttered while maintaining a touch of green in your peripheral vision.
-
Peel Guard Petals & Trim: Remove the firm outer guard petals to help the rose bloom evenly. Always snip 1 inch off your rose stems at a 45-degree angle under lukewarm water before placing them in a vase so they hydrate quickly.
-
Clear Below the Waterline: Strip away all leaves that sit beneath the water line. Leaf decay triggers bacterial growth, which blocks the stem channels and shortens your flowers' shelf life.
